Sumatra Rhinoceros Skull with horns BC-051H The Sumatra Rhino is the smallest of the world's five species of rhinoceros. They live in the dense forests of Southeast Asia and Indonesia, where there are less than 300 of the three subspecies in total remaining in the wild.We were fortunate to have obtained such a rare and beautiful skull to cast.
